    EP REVIEW: Sub-Radio’s ‘Headfirst’

    Sub-Radio have just dropped their summery, insanely catchy new single ‘Flashback‘ which is the first release off their brand new EP ‘Headfirst’ which will be dropping on April 18th.

    Here we review the ‘Headfirst’ EP ahead of its April release;

    The new record kicks-off with the infectious ‘What Are We’ which symbolises what is to come from the rest of the five-track EP. It’s a really catchy song with fantastic hooks, and a soaring chorus. Fast sing-along lyrics and great vocals elevate the track and it’s an awesome way to start the ‘Headfirst’ record.

    Up next is the title track ‘Headfirst’ which is another great pop song with fantastic drum and bass and the synths which are becoming a staple of the DC pop-rockers sound. It is another super catchy ear-worm that gets stuck in your head after the first listen and will be a real highlight during their new tour.

    At number three is ‘Emotional’ which sees a shift in sounds from all out pop-rock to a more stripped back pop sound with more thoughtful lyrics but there is still a catchy chorus at the heart and the soaring falsetto is insane. It has a lot of DNCE vibes which is a huge compliment the rising star’s.

    The penultimate track on the EP is the song ‘Miles’ which sees the group kicking it back into high gear with huge choruses and guitar riffs. They pop-rock sound is massive and is tailor-made for festival sing-along’s. This is an insanely huge track that has a great hook and chorus that once again show shades of DNCE.

    The ‘Headfirst’ EP comes to a close with ‘Flashback’ which stars with a toe-tapping beat and hand claps making it a great way to close the record making you want more. There’s no surprise that this was chosen as the first single off the EP as it embodies everything about the collection of songs. It’s a symbol of everything great about Sub-Radio’s pop-rock sound.

    RATING: 4/5.
